Think the pictures on the hotels own website are a little misleading, as they give you the impression that the hotel is on its own on a mountain. It is in fact amongst other hotels in the main town of Sestriere, and quite a strange looking hotel from the outside. However, I have no complaints once inside. We were given a very warm welcome, and the staff could not be more polite and helpful. It has a very individual and personal feel to it. We were shown to our rooms, which were a triple and a double and the facilities of the hotel. The rooms are very large and spacious, and very different. Quite modern interior. The bathroom was very large with large soft towels, a big choice of toiletries and a wonderful power shower and bath. If skiing, there is a very nice ski/boot room on each floor, which is heated and lots of space. If driving there is a large garage to use, which can be accessed from inside the hotel, and there is a charge of 5 Euro per night. Even though it was very late when we arrived, we were invited to the bar/lounge area for a welcome drink and snacks which was complimentary. This is also where breakfast is served, which is continental, with a big choice to choose from. There are large glass windows to look out of, and patio when warmer. We unfortunately only stayed the one night, but would have loved to have stayed longer to make use of the hotels facilities. Although quite pricey, it is well worth it, and a great place to stay and relax after a long days skiing!
